The Underwater Edit Clinic #2: Why Your Underwater Reef Photo Still Looks Flat
A reef photograph can have reasonable White Balance, usable exposure, and plenty of color, yet still feel flat.
That is exactly what happened with this photograph.
The first instinct might be to reach for more Contrast, Clarity, Dehaze, Saturation, or stronger masks. Those controls can certainly make an underwater photograph look more dramatic.
But before deciding what to adjust, I want to ask a better question:
What is actually causing the photograph to feel flat?
Flatness is a symptom. It is not a Lightroom control.
In this edition of The Underwater Edit Clinic, we are going to diagnose the photograph first, determine which stage of the workflow is responsible for the problem, and then make the adjustment that actually belongs there.
The goal is not simply to make the reef more dramatic.
The goal is to understand why it looks flat in the first place.
The Starting Photograph
The original RAW file contains plenty of useful information.
There is a large foreground reef, open blue water, surface light, background sea fans, and a great deal of coral texture.
Nothing essential is missing.
But the photograph lacks the depth and separation I want.
The reef feels compressed. Highlights, midtones, and shadows are not clearly separating the different structures within the scene.
The photograph has information.
What it lacks is organization of that information.
That points me toward Exposure and Tone before Presence or Color.
Diagnose Before You Adjust
My underwater editing sequence remains:
White Balance → Exposure → Presence → Color → Masking → Final Adjustments
So I do not begin by asking:
How much Clarity should I add?
I begin by asking:
Which stage of the workflow owns the problem?
That is the difference between adjusting a photograph and diagnosing one.
Step 1: White Balance Establishes the Foundation
The camera started at approximately:
Temperature: 5350
Tint: +26
I moved the White Balance to approximately:
Temperature: 6350
Tint: +56
That gave the strobe-lit reef a more believable color foundation while retaining the blue ambient water.
But something important happened.
The photograph still looked flat.
That immediately tells me White Balance was necessary, but White Balance was not responsible for the flatness.

Do not keep asking for one adjustment to solve a problem that belongs elsewhere in the workflow.
White Balance was now doing its job.
So I moved on.
Diagnose → Decide → Move On
Step 2: Build the Tonal Structure
This is where the photograph began to come alive.
My final global settings were approximately:
Exposure: -0.18Contrast: +25Highlights: 0Shadows: +53Whites: -26Blacks: -18
Do not copy those numbers.
They describe what this photograph needed.
The important part is understanding why I made the adjustments.
Opening the Shadows
I raised the Shadows significantly because there was useful reef detail hidden in the darker portions of the scene.
Opening those areas gave me more information to work with.
But there is an important catch.
Opening Shadows by itself can actually make a photograph look even flatter.
So that could not be the end of the tonal work.
Establishing Whites and Blacks
I reduced the Whites and strengthened the Blacks.
Now the darker portions of the reef had more weight, while the brighter areas became easier to control.
That increased the separation between:
bright coral surfaces
middle-tone reef structure
deeper shadow areas
That separation begins to create the feeling of depth.
Adding Contrast With a Purpose
I also increased global Contrast.
The goal was not simply to make the photograph look punchier.
The goal was to strengthen the relationships among tonal regions already present in the image.
That distinction matters.
I was not manufacturing drama.
I was establishing structure.
Structure Before Drama
This is the central lesson of Edit Clinic #2.
If I had immediately applied Clarity, Dehaze, Saturation, or aggressive local masks, the photograph would certainly have changed.
It might even have looked more dramatic at first glance.
But those adjustments would have been sitting atop a weak tonal structure.
That is why I teach:
Structure before drama.
Think of the workflow this way:
- Exposure and Tone establish the structure.
- Presence strengthens that structure.
- Color refines it.
- Masking solves what remains locally.
When those jobs are performed in the proper sequence, each adjustment has a clearer purpose.
Step 3: Now Presence Has Something to Work With
Once the tonal structure was working, I moved to Presence.
For this photograph, I used approximately:
Texture: +30Clarity: +42Dehaze: +11
Those are meaningful adjustments.
And that is exactly why this photograph makes a useful teaching example.
The lesson is not that Clarity or Dehaze are bad.
They are valuable tools.
The problem comes when we ask them to create structure that should have been established earlier.
By this point, the reef already had better tonal separation.
Texture could emphasize fine coral detail.
Clarity could strengthen midtone definition.
Dehaze could add additional separation through the water.
Presence was now supporting the structure instead of trying to replace it.
That is a very different job.
Step 4: Refine the Color
Only after White Balance, Tone, and Presence were working did I turn my attention more deliberately to Color.
Globally, I added approximately:
Vibrance: +28Saturation: +11
I also made selective changes using the Color Mixer, including refinements to the relationships among orange, aqua, blue, and yellow within the reef and surrounding water.
Again, the individual values are not the lesson.
By this stage, I was not asking color to rescue a lifeless photograph.
The tonal structure was already working.
Color was refining what was already there.
This is one reason underwater color often becomes easier to control later in the workflow.
Step 5: Solve What Remains Locally
Once the global photograph was working, I moved into Masking.
One of the primary masks selected the reef area.
Within that mask, I made additional tonal refinements, including approximately:
Exposure: +0.20Contrast: -15Highlights: -32Shadows: +34Whites: -5
I also used additional local adjustments for the background and specific areas of the photograph.
Notice what had changed by this point.
I was no longer trying to rebuild the entire image.
I was refining specific areas.
That is where Masking is strongest.
If I find myself using multiple masks to rescue a photograph globally, I usually want to look back at what happened earlier in the workflow.
Cleanup Comes After the Important Decisions
I also performed routine cleanup, including noise reduction, chromatic aberration correction, and removal of several distracting spots.
Those steps improve the finished photograph.
But they are not what solved the original problem.
The important photographic decisions had already been made.
The Finished Photograph
Now compare the finished photograph with the RAW.
- The reef has more depth.
- The individual coral structures are more clearly separated.
- The darker portions have weight without simply disappearing.
- The brighter areas have energy without dominating the photograph.
- The blue water provides separation from the reef rather than competing with it.
- And yes, the finished photograph has more drama.
But the important point is this:
The drama came after the structure.
Do Not Copy My Numbers
If you take one lesson from this Clinic, do not make it:
“Bob uses +42 Clarity on reef photographs.”
That would miss the point completely.
I adjusted this photograph while watching how each decision affected the image.
Some settings changed more than once before I reached the finished result.
That is normal.
Editing is not about discovering a secret combination of slider values.
It is about understanding what the photograph needs, making a decision, evaluating the result, and then determining whether that stage is working well enough to move forward.
That is why I use:
Diagnose → Decide → Move On
Ask:
What is actually wrong?
Then ask:
Which stage of the workflow owns that problem?
Make the adjustment.
Evaluate the photograph.
Then move forward.
The Bigger Lesson
When an underwater photograph looks flat, the instinct is often to add more.
- More Contrast.
- More Clarity.
- More Dehaze.
- More Saturation.
- More masking.
Sometimes those adjustments are exactly what the photograph eventually needs.
But they may not be what it needs first.
Before adding drama, examine the underlying tonal structure.
Ask whether the highlights, midtones, shadows, Whites, and Blacks are creating enough separation for the photograph to have depth.
If that structure is weak, strengthen it first.
Then allow Presence and Color to build on top of it.
The result is easier to control, more believable, and far more repeatable.
Structure before drama.
